Transaction 6a3a757e03c6d95af8baa21a658105167e3298cdc8cb3c70647a8942c0c66501
1 Input
1 Output
-
6a3a757e03c6d95af8baa21a658105167e3298cdc8cb3c70647a8942c0c66501:0
- value
- 20677026
- script pubkey
- OP_0 OP_PUSHBYTES_20 156fb299d4a79224d8ab53f2a0fc1decbd951cfe
- address
- bc1qz4hm9xw557fzfk9t20e2plqaaj7e28877wjfy9